WebInstructions. Use a meat mallet to beat the flank steak until thin. Slice into bite sized strips of jerky. Add the teriyaki and soy sauce into a bowl and mix well. Soak the steak strips in the soy sauce and teriyaki mixture for 2 hours. Remove the steak from the sauce and season with ground black pepper. WebJul 30, 2024 · Add meat to sauce and let marinate for about 8 hours. Remove meat from marinade and pat meat dry with paper towels. Arrange meat in single layers in the air fryer using racks or skeweres to create layers. Air fry at 180°F/82°C for 45 minutes. Check it, then add 15-25 more minutes until it reaches your desired texture.
